•  
     
    story #40457 Modify flat document outline
Summary
Empty
Modify flat document outline
Empty

See parent epic

Empty
Empty
Status
Artidoc
Done
Development
  • [ ] Does it involves User Interface? 
  • [ ] Are there any mockups?
  • [ ] Are permissions checked?
  • [ ] Does it need Javascript development?
  • [ ] Does it need a forge upgrade bucket?
  • [ ] Does it need to execute things in system events?
  • [ ] Does it impact project creation (templates)?
  • [ ] Is it exploratory?
Empty
Details
#40457
Nicolas Terray (nterray)
2024-12-05 15:02
2024-11-18 12:09
42136

References
Referencing story #40457

Git commit

tuleap/tuleap/stable

fix: add button is not anymore visible 78c99cc9c5
fix: e2e cannot reach title when out of viewport fc4a0ed39a
feat: collapse sidebar 33980f1fa6
refactor: Move toc/ to sidebar/toc/ 869b23fc05
feat: design dragndrop grip in artidoc TOC 5a7b768fa2
feat: design reorder arrows in artidoc TOC 82af86f055
chore: Remove mention of artidoc in docman 28cf365172
feat: sections can be moved up/down bc7a7ea5c1
refactor: Introduce the beginning of hexa architecture (service) 8ca61c56bd
refactor: ArtidocDocument is now in hexagonal architecture cccf40ab45
fix: add new section buttons position with collapsed TOC a062e3dcc9
feat: dragndrop in artidoc TOC 75cae1b157
refactor: move SectionIdentifier to domain f1de93e1b4
fix: backlog vs kanban vs artidoc move icon f82042e678
feat: Introduce PATCH artidoc/:id/sections af7a9b72d9
feat: Implements PATCH artidoc/:id/sections 784b3f1097
feat: persist new order 575a166e8e
refactor: DRY writeable artidoc retrieval 6f815d2c88
refactor: remove notion of service in artidoc domain ed11e4811d
refactor: rename ArtidocRetriever 0aa9be2742
fix: dragged section should be hidden in the list 786a27d6bb
refactor: Move ArtidocRetriever in the domain ec76dd5e7f
fix: A before C should move ABC to BAC 2fad0976f5
refactor: Move the reorder in domain b5a7d6c49c
refactor: Move deletion of section to domain e0ec16e5ad
refactor: fix typo in classname 4b4bbb15a6
chore: e2e tests for reorder section 529b25ef96
feat: show saving and saved feedback on reordered toc sections e23e5f86ef
fix: import of SuccessfulDropCallbackParameter in TableOfContents.vue 9f0c888cbb
feat: handle reordering errors 0eb7e3b8d9
fix: keep focus on up/down button 44d8d771f5
refactor: stop relying on representation to check permissions e286c552b1
fix: artidoc e2e tests 3e07af32f3
refactor: move SectionCreator to domain 21b9e6d64b
refactor: move SectionRetriever to domain 433df66ca8
refactor: rename $dao in Domain 8671e1658c

Follow-ups